Effect of polarized gluon distribution on spin asymmetries for neutral and charged pion production

Abstract

A longitudinal double spin asymmetry for π0 production has been measured by the PHENIX collaboration. The asymmetry is sensitive to the polarized gluon distribution and is indicated to be positive by theoretical predictions. We study a correlation between behavior of the asymmetry and polarized gluon distribution in neutral and charged pion production at RHIC.
